Here is your mother -John 19:26&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Eloi, Eloi, lema sabachthani?&lt;br /&gt;(My God, My God, why have you forsaken me?) -Mark 15:34&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I am thirsty -John 19:28&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;It is finished -John 19:30&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Father, into your hands I commend my spirit -Luke 23:46&lt;/span&gt;</description><link>http://rollynonoy.blogspot.com/2010/04/good-friday.html</link><author>noreply@blogger.com (Joro Livelihood)</author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media="http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/" url="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/Sd8zrmWwuXI/AAAAAAAAEn0/0Qx2G5xgsbM/s72-c/hill-of-crosses-1.jpg" height="72" width="72"/><thr:total>0</thr:total></item><item><guid isPermaLink="false">t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6420117143136649915.post-8757058582562606424</guid><pubDate>Thu, 01 Apr 2010 16:32:00 +0000</pubDate><atom:updated>2010-04-01T17:33:09.072+01:00</atom:updated><title>Maundy Thursday</title><description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/Sd5ltGJNIAI/AAAAAAAAEnM/8wWCNIglvGw/s1600-h/Judas_Kiss.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;MARGIN: 0px 10px 10px 0px; WIDTH: 327px; FLOAT: left; HEIGHT: 400px;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5322803635016245250&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/Sd5ltGJNIAI/AAAAAAAAEnM/8wWCNIglvGw/s400/Judas_Kiss.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;In the Christian calendar, Holy Thursday - also called Maundy Thursday and, in the Eastern and Oriental Orthodox Churches,&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Great Thursday is the feast or holy day on the Thursday before Easter that commemorates the Last Supper of Jesus Christ with the Apostles. It is followed by Good Friday.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;On this day four events are commemorated: the washing of the Disciples&#39; feet by Jesus Christ,&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;the institution of the Mystery of the Holy Eucharist at the Last Supper, the agony of Christ in the Garden of Gethsemane, and the betrayal of Christ by Judas.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The evening celebration of these events marks the beginning of what is called the Easter Triduum or Sacred Triduum.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The Latin word &quot;triduum&quot; means a three-day period, and the triduum in question is that of the &lt;a href=&quot;http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/Sd5lZVYsGgI/AAAAAAAAEnE/gMCsfxZvdsc/s1600-h/last_supper__.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;MARGIN: 0px 10px 10px 0px; WIDTH: 400px; FLOAT: left; HEIGHT: 284px;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5322803295510338050&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/Sd5lZVYsGgI/AAAAAAAAEnE/gMCsfxZvdsc/s400/last_supper__.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;three days from the death to the resurrection of Jesus.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In the time of Jesus, and still today in some cultures, such as the Jewish, the (24-hour) day was reckoned not from midnight, but from sunset.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The Last Supper was held at what present-day Western civilization considers to be the evening of Holy Thursday but what was then considered to be the first hours of Friday.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Its annual commemoration thus begins the three-day period or triduum of Good Friday, Holy Saturday and Easter Sunday, days of special devotion that celebrate as a single action the death and resurrection of Christ, the central events of Christianity.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;fullpost&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;source: BBC&lt;/span&gt;</description><link>http://rollynonoy.blogspot.com/2010/04/maundy-thursday.html</link><author>noreply@blogger.com (Joro Livelihood)</author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media="http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/" url="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/Sd5ltGJNIAI/AAAAAAAAEnM/8wWCNIglvGw/s72-c/Judas_Kiss.jpg" height="72" width="72"/><thr:total>0</thr:total></item><item><guid isPermaLink="false">t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6420117143136649915.post-6407821379220793144</guid><pubDate>Sat, 13 Feb 2010 20:31:00 +0000</pubDate><atom:updated>2010-02-13T20:53:45.411+00:00</atom:updated><category domain="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#">valentines day</category><title>Happy Valentines!</title><description>&lt;center&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://photobucket.com/&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;&lt;img border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;Photobucket - Video and Image Hosting&quot; src=&quot;http://i112.photobucket.com/albums/n196/rolly2006/FOR%20BLOG/valentine_9.gif&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://photobucket.com/&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;&lt;img border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;Photobucket - Video and Image Hosting&quot; src=&quot;http://i112.photobucket.com/albums/n196/rolly2006/FOR%20BLOG/hearts2.gif&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a title=&quot;Click to customize this Kimi-Image with your own Messages and Photos on Imikimi.com!&quot; href=&quot;http://imikimi00.com/link/link_through/j9dH-113&quot; target=&quot;_top&quot;&gt;&lt;img border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;valentines day&quot; src=&quot;http://images77.imikimi.com/image/images2_full/j9dH-113.gif&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://i112.photobucket.com/albums/n196/rolly2006/FOR%20BLOG/valentine_9.gif&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;TEXT-ALIGN: center;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; DISPLAY: block;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5030792291528911266&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://i112.photobucket.com/albums/n196/rolly2006/FOR%20BLOG/valentine_32.gif&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/center&gt;Saint Valentine&#39;s Day or Valentine&#39;s Day is on February 14. It is the traditional day on which lovers express their love for each other; sending Valentine&#39;s cards, candy, or donations to charities, often anonymously. It is very common to present flowers on Valentine&#39;s Day. The holiday is named after two men, both Christian martyrs named Valentine. The day became associated with romantic love in the High Middle Ages, when the tradition of courtly love flourished.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The day is most closely associated with the mutual exchange of love notes in the form of &quot;valentines&quot;. Modern Valentine symbols include the heart-shaped outline and the figure of the winged Cupid. Since the 19th century, handwritten notes have largely given way to mass-produced greeting cards. The Greeting Card Association estimates that approximately one billion valentines are sent each year worldwide, making the day the second largest card-sending holiday of the year behind Christmas. The association estimates that women purchase approximately 85 percent of all valentines.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In the United States, the marketing of Valentine&#39;s Day has tagged it as a &quot;Hallmark holiday&quot;&lt;br /&gt;source: Wilkepedia</description><link>http://rollynonoy.blogspot.com/2010/02/happy-valentines.html</link><author>noreply@blogger.com (Joro Livelihood)</author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media="http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/" url="http://i112.photobucket.com/albums/n196/rolly2006/FOR%20BLOG/th_valentine_9.gif" height="72" width="72"/><thr:total>1</thr:total></item><item><guid isPermaLink="false">t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6420117143136649915.post-2331431798063146428</guid><pubDate>Tue, 02 Feb 2010 23:11:00 +0000</pubDate><atom:updated>2010-02-02T23:11:00.734+00:00</atom:updated><category domain="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#">heavy snow</category><title>Snow Again</title><description>Northfield under snow. It&#39;s because, &lt;strong&gt;I love SNOW&lt;/strong&gt;.</description><link>http://rollynonoy.blogspot.com/2010/01/more-snow-photos.html</link><author>noreply@blogger.com (Joro Livelihood)</author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media="http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/" url="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/S2IRC2eVtQI/AAAAAAAAFJA/g40at15LY5o/s72-c/brumsnow11.jpg" height="72" width="72"/><thr:total>0</thr:total></item><item><guid isPermaLink="false">t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6420117143136649915.post-6062314678812556923</guid><pubDate>Sun, 17 Jan 2010 02:24:00 +0000</pubDate><atom:updated>2010-01-17T02:30:00.564+00:00</atom:updated><category domain="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#">sinulog</category><title>Sinulog Festival</title><description>&lt;img style=&quot;TEXT-ALIGN: center;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; DISPLAY: block;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5021691223864538882&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/RbChj-IkdwI/AAAAAAAAAQ8/zm64D2asEcI/s400/sinulog2006b.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/RbChkOIkdyI/AAAAAAAAARM/3VZLtrODEeg/s1600-h/sinulogpictures.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;TEXT-ALIGN: center;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; DISPLAY: block;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5021691228159506210&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/RbChkOIkdyI/AAAAAAAAARM/3VZLtrODEeg/s400/sinulogpictures.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/RbCgseIkduI/AAAAAAAAAQs/lT27Tm5WUMs/s1600-h/sinulog8.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;TEXT-ALIGN: center;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; DISPLAY: block;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5021690270381799138&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/RbCgseIkduI/AAAAAAAAAQs/lT27Tm5WUMs/s400/sinulog8.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;Sinulog is a dance, said to have a pagan origin but was later incorporated into the Christian faith by the first native Cebuanos to be converted to Christianity as an expression of praise to the child Jesus (called by the Spanish colonizers Santo Niño, which translates to &quot;Holy Child&quot; in English).&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;fullpost&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;During the Santo Niño fiesta, which falls on the third Sunday of January, children dressed moro-moro costumes also dance the Sinulog. To distinguish the festival from the popular Ati-atihan Festival in Aklan, the organizers decided to use the parade to depict the history of the Sinulog which, as had been said, is the dance which links the country&#39;s pagan pasty and Christian present. Seven floats were created to depict seven different periods of history. Each float was followed by dancers wearing costumes depicting the periods. They all danced with the Sinulog beat. The parade started at 1 P.M. at the Cebu Provincial Capitol and ended about midnight at Fort San Pedro-Plaza Independencia area. The show continued until the wee hours of the morning. This made Sinulog the country&#39;s biggest spectacle. So every year thereafter, the Sinulog parade and activities became bigger and better…&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/RbCgsOIkdtI/AAAAAAAAAQk/--dXvYfaoBw/s1600-h/sinulog7.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;TEXT-ALIGN: center;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; DISPLAY: block;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5021690266086831826&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/RbCgsOIkdtI/AAAAAAAAAQk/--dXvYfaoBw/s400/sinulog7.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;Before 1980, sinulog was purely a religious ritual performed within the confines of the Santo Niño church, usually by aging women who hold a candle in each upstretched hand and do alternating forward and backward dance steps with the feet. To enhance the dancing, either a boy or an old man stands nearby with a snare drum strapped around his waist, letting the drumsticks produce that distinctive rhythm now familiar to most Cebuanos, the sinulog beat.&lt;br /&gt;While performing the sinulog, the dancer mumbles prayers of petition, punctuated by shouts of &quot;Pit Senyor!&quot; every now and then. Sometimes, the dancer holds a candle with one hand and a handkerchief in the other. Still at other times, she holds with both hands a copy of the image (statuette) of the original Santo Niño image, keeping it elevated as she performs the dance, to endow it with the blessings of the child Jesus. The dance is performed in front of the altar where the Santo Niño image stands inside a glass casing. The sinulog dancer does not always dance inside the church. At times she dances just outside the front door, but still facing the altar.&lt;br /&gt;In 1980, sinulog took to the streets and assumed the status of a cultural show for visitors and city residents alike. Sinulog became a cultural parade consisting basically of dancers, floats, and higantes.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;There are now two aspects of Sinulog: the religious ritual and the street spectacle patterned after (but not quite copied from) the South American mardi gras. It became a well-organized annual affair timed to the religious Feast of Santo Niño, which falls on the third weekend of January. So many schools were closed because of the treacherous roads due to ice and snow.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The Met Office, which has weather warnings in place for much of England, Scotland and Wales, said it expected further snowfall this weekend following a week that has seen the heaviest snow for nearly 30 years in some parts of Britain and the coldest winter of all times.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;fullpost&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Runways at Birmingham, Luton and East Midlands airports were closed for clearing, with flights expected to resume later in the day, the airports said.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;National Rail said train services in Wales, Yorkshire and central and south west England were affected by delays and cancellations.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The Highways Agency said traffic was moving slowly on main routes but that so far none had been closed because of the snow.&lt;br /&gt;Photos below;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SaNKC53XCJI/AAAAAAAAEhg/jhb0PKxiKDY/s1600-h/snow25.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;TEXT-ALIGN: center;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; WIDTH: 400px; DISPLAY: block; HEIGHT: 300px;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5306166199725787282&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SaNKC53XCJI/AAAAAAAAEhg/jhb0PKxiKDY/s400/snow25.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SaNKCWE6m8I/AAAAAAAAEhA/0eg4Z-putZw/s1600-h/snow22.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;TEXT-ALIGN: center;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; WIDTH: 400px; DISPLAY: block; HEIGHT: 300px;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5306166190118968258&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SaNKCWE6m8I/AAAAAAAAEhA/0eg4Z-putZw/s400/snow22.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/span&gt;</description><link>http://rollynonoy.blogspot.com/2010/01/what-snow.html</link><author>noreply@blogger.com (Joro Livelihood)</author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media="http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/" url="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SaNKCsOQeuI/AAAAAAAAEhY/Y_nsWa7brAE/s72-c/snow24.jpg" height="72" width="72"/><thr:total>1</thr:total></item><item><guid isPermaLink="false">t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-6420117143136649915.post-3628096243733667204</guid><pubDate>Tue, 05 Jan 2010 20:50:00 +0000</pubDate><atom:updated>2010-01-05T20:53:33.076+00:00</atom:updated><category domain="http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#">3 kings</category><title>Happy 3 Kings</title><description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SWFR-_8bWHI/AAAAAAAAEQs/faUdFgx_fGQ/s1600-h/baconny.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;TEXT-ALIGN: center;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; WIDTH: 400px; DISPLAY: block; HEIGHT: 300px;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5287597580268296306&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SWFR-_8bWHI/AAAAAAAAEQs/faUdFgx_fGQ/s400/baconny.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t; The &lt;strong&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#cc0000;&quot;&gt;Epiphany&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/strong&gt; is an ancient Christian feast day and is significant in a number of ways.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;strong&gt;&quot;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;Three Kings&lt;/span&gt;&quot;,&lt;/strong&gt; or &lt;strong&gt;&quot;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;Three Wise Men&lt;/span&gt;&quot;,&lt;/strong&gt; redirects here.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a class=&quot;image&quot; title=&quot;Adoration of the Magi by Bartolomé Esteban Murillo.&quot; href=&quot;http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/File:WiseMenAdorationMurillo.png&quot;&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In Christian tradition the &lt;strong&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;Magi&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/strong&gt; (Greek: μάγοι, magoi), Three Wise Men, Three Kings or Kings from the East are said to have visited Jesus after his birth, bearing gifts. They are mentioned only in the Gospel of Matthew (&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.biblegateway.com/passage/?search=matthew%202;&amp;amp;version=64;&quot;&gt;Mt 2;1-12&lt;/a&gt;) , which says that they came &quot;from the east to Jerusalem&quot; to worship the Christ, &quot;born King of the Jews&quot;.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SWFS0y0kicI/AAAAAAAAEQ0/OlCAzvf5X58/s1600-h/3Kings.jpg&quot;&gt;&lt;img style=&quot;MARGIN: 0px 10px 10px 0px; WIDTH: 321px; FLOAT: left; HEIGHT: 317px; CURSOR: hand&quot; id=&quot;B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5287598504458619330&quot; border=&quot;0&quot; alt=&quot;&quot; src=&quot;http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_jnRD4qz7V-I/SWFS0y0kicI/AAAAAAAAEQ0/OlCAzvf5X58/s400/3Kings.jpg&quot; /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;Because &lt;strong&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;three gifts&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/strong&gt; were recorded, there are traditionally said to have been three Magi like &lt;strong&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;Balthazar&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;, &lt;strong&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;Melchor&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/strong&gt; and &lt;strong&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;Caspar&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/strong&gt; with their gifts like &l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;g&lt;strong&gt;old&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/span&gt;, &lt;strong&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;frankincense&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/strong&gt; and &lt;strong&gt;&lt;span style=&quot;color:#ff0000;&quot;&gt;myrrh&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;In the East, where it originated, the Epiphany celebrates the baptism of Jesus by John the Baptist in the River Jordan. It also celebrates Jesus&#39; birth.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The Western Church began celebrating the Epiphany in the 4th century where it was, and still is, associated with the visit of the magi (wise men) to the infant Jesus when God revealed himself to the world through the incarnation of Jesus.For many Protestant church traditions, the season of Epiphany extends from 6 January until Ash Wednesday, which begins the season of Lent leading to Easter.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class=&quot;fullpost&quot;&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Other traditions, including the Roman Catholic tradition, observe Epiphany as a single day, with the Sundays following Epiphany counted as Ordinary Time.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;The Epiphany is also known as Dia de los Reyes (Three Kings Day). Christianity celebrates the Magi on the day of Epiphany, January 6, the last of the twelve days of Christmas, particularly in the Spanish-speaking parts of the world.
